Perched at an elevation of 675 meters in Italy's picturesque Trentino-Alto Adige/Südtirol region, the "View of the Vineyards, Cles, and Castel Cles" offers a captivating panorama over the Val di Non. This viewpoint provides an expansive vista encompassing the historic town of Cles, the shimmering waters of Lake Santa Giustina, and the majestic Castel Cles, all set against a backdrop of rolling apple orchards and distant peaks like the Brenta Dolomites and Maddalene Mountains.

    What kind of agricultural landscape can I expect to see from the viewpoint?

    While the viewpoint's name includes "Vineyards," the dominant agricultural landscape in the Val di Non, particularly around Cles, is characterized by vast apple orchards. These orchards offer stunning views, especially during the apple blossom season in spring (April-May) or when laden with fruit in autumn. You'll see a sea of apple trees stretching across the valley.

    Is Castel Cles open to the public for visits?

    Castel Cles is privately owned and generally not open to the public for regular visits. However, it occasionally hosts cultural events during the summer months. Visitors can admire its impressive exterior and strategic position above Lake Santa Giustina from various viewpoints and walking paths in the area.

    What historical significance does Cles hold, beyond Castel Cles?

    Cles itself has ancient origins, with archaeological findings dating back to the Neolithic and Bronze Ages. It was an important Roman settlement, evidenced by discoveries like the replica of the Tabula Clesiana, a Roman edict from 46 AD, displayed in the town square. Cles was also the birthplace of Bernardo Clesio, a significant Prince-Bishop and Cardinal who played a crucial role in the Council of Trent.
